Event Helps College-Bound Students With Financial Aid
College Goal Sunday will bring several free events to Kansas on Sunday, February 21, 2010. Students will receive help from financial aid advisors.
width:200 and height: 120 and picwidth: 200 and pciheight: 120
Font Size:

With the current state of the economy and an average increase of $172 to $1,096 in tuition costs, many students are wondering how they will afford a college education. There is one local event that can help them get the money they need.

College Goal Sunday, 2-4 p.m., Feb. 21, is a free event for high school students where they will receive one-on-one help from financial aid advisors filling out the required Free Application for Federal Student Aid (FAFSA). Plus, four college-bound students at each College Goal Sunday location will win a scholarship to the college or trade school of their choice. (Students must be a first semester freshman in the fall of 2010).

There are 20 College Goal Sunday locations across the state of Kansas.
